How much do vp workday hris analyst j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average yearly pay for vp workday hris analyst in the United States is $113,049.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$95,500.00 and $126,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

The Human Resources Information Systems (HRIS) Analyst supports HR systems, initiatives, and projects by delivering data-driven insights and ensuring the effective operation of HR applications. This role provides reporting and analytics to support payroll, benefits, and broader HR functions. The HRIS Analyst partners across the HR organization to enhance processes, maintain data integrity, and drive organizational effectiveness.


This position is on-site 4 days a week in Elgin, IL.


Functions of the Position:

  • Manage system maintenance activities, including testing, upgrades, and implementations for UKG Pro WFM, UKG Dimensions HCM, and other HR-related systems (payroll, benefits, compensation, and recognition).
  • Identify opportunities to streamline processes by reducing redundancies and manual work; design and implement automation solutions where feasible to improve efficiency and data accuracy.
  • Serve as the technical subject matter expert for HR systems, providing ongoing support and guidance to end users.
  • Monitor system access, permissions, and configurations to ensure appropriate security and user functionality.
  • Oversee and contribute to the development and maintenance of system documentation for UKG Pro WFM and UKG Dimensions HCM.


Education, Experience, and Knowledge:

  •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ree preferred.
  • 2+ years of HRIS experience, preferably with UKG Pro Workforce Management (WFM).
  • Working knowledge of HRIS reporting tools and systems.
  • Understanding of employment, benefits, and payroll laws, regulations, and best practices.


Certifications:

  • FPC (Fundamental Payroll Certification) or CPP (Certified Payroll Professional) preferred.


Skills and Competencies:

  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Excellent time management skills with a proven ability to meet deadlines.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and adapt to shifting priorities.
  • Advanced Excel skills, including VLOOKUPs and pivot tables.
  • Strong customer service orientation.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to handle confidential employee information with discretion and integrity.
